About Lincoln Financial Field

Lincoln Financial Field, known affectionately as "The Linc," brings FIFA World Cup 2026 to Philadelphia β€” the City of Brotherly Love and America's birthplace of independence. Home of the Super Bowl champion Philadelphia Eagles, this 69,176-seat stadium is famous for its electric atmosphere and famously passionate crowd. Opened in 2003 and powered in part by its own solar panels and wind turbines, The Linc is one of the most environmentally sustainable NFL venues in the country. Philadelphia itself is steeped in American history and culture, offering visiting World Cup fans a rich city experience alongside top-class football. The stadium is easily accessible from the downtown core via SEPTA public transit and sits within the South Philadelphia Sports Complex.

Known as "The Linc," Lincoln Financial Field opened in 2003 and is famous for its raucous Eagles fan base β€” one of the most passionate in the NFL. The stadium features solar panels and wind turbines making it the first NFL facility to generate its own power.

World Cup 2026 Matches at The Linc

Match Schedule

8 total matches

Group Stage

Five group stage fixtures in the passionate Philly football atmosphere

5 matches

Round of 32

Two first-round knockout matches

2 matches

Round of 16

One Round of 16 match

1 match

Getting to The Linc

πŸš‡

SEPTA Broad Street Line

Philadelphia's Broad Street Line subway runs from downtown City Hall to the NRG/stadiums stop, adjacent to Lincoln Financial Field. Fast, cheap and highly recommended β€” ~15 minutes from City Hall.

🚌

SEPTA Bus

Multiple SEPTA bus routes serve the South Philadelphia Sports Complex. Match-day services are enhanced. Check SEPTA.org for schedules and routes from your location.

πŸš—

Car / Rideshare

Via I-95 or I-76 (Schuylkill Expressway). Large parking complex surrounds the stadium. Rideshare is convenient β€” use designated pick-up/drop-off zones. Traffic on I-95 can be heavy on match days.

✈️

From PHL Airport

SEPTA Airport Line train to 30th Street Station or Center City, then Broad Street Line south to the stadium. Alternatively, rideshare from PHL is 15–20 minutes and 9 miles.

Frequently Asked Questions

What matches are at Lincoln Financial Field for World Cup 2026?β–Ύ
The Linc hosts five group stage matches, two Round of 32 games and one Round of 16 fixture during FIFA World Cup 2026.
How do I get to Lincoln Financial Field?β–Ύ
The easiest way is SEPTA's Broad Street Line subway from City Hall station to the NRG/stadiums stop β€” it's fast, inexpensive and takes about 15 minutes from downtown Philadelphia.
What airport should I use for the Philadelphia World Cup venue?β–Ύ
Philadelphia International Airport (PHL) is just 9 miles from the stadium. A rideshare takes 15–20 minutes. SEPTA Airport Line trains connect PHL to Center City, from where you can take the Broad Street Line.
Is Lincoln Financial Field open-air?β–Ύ
Yes, the field is open-air with a partial canopy over the upper deck. Philadelphia in June–July can be hot and humid β€” stay hydrated and apply sunscreen for daytime matches.
What is the capacity of Lincoln Financial Field?β–Ύ
Lincoln Financial Field has a capacity of 69,176 for NFL events. FIFA configurations may make slight adjustments for World Cup matches.
Is the stadium close to downtown Philadelphia?β–Ύ
Yes. Lincoln Financial Field is in South Philadelphia, just 3 miles south of downtown (Center City). It's easily walkable from parts of South Philly and a quick SEPTA subway ride from City Hall.
Is Lincoln Financial Field environmentally friendly?β–Ύ
Yes β€” The Linc was the first NFL stadium to achieve energy self-sufficiency through a combination of rooftop solar panels and wind turbines. It's one of the greenest sports venues in the United States.
